#311e05 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#311e05 is composed of 19.2% red, 11.8%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.8% magenta, 89.8% yellow and 80.8% black. It has a hue angle of 34.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 10.6%. #311e05 color hex could be obtained by blending #623c0a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#311e05

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0801 is the darkest color, while #fffd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#311e05

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1c1b1a is the less saturated color, while #351f01 is the most saturated one.
